Is the Hotel Collapse in Quanzhou, Fujian Really an Illegal Reconstruction?
Fujian Quanzhou Hotel Collapse Accident The hotel had obvious illegal renovations. According to the preliminary investigation, the Quanzhou Hotel project failed to implement basic construction procedures, lacked planning and construction permits, and had serious problems such as illegal construction and illegal transformation. According to the accident investigation team, the house owners found signs of major accidents such as foundation settlement and load-bearing column deformation, but they still took chances, tried to deceive the relevant departments and continued to operate illegally and riskyly, and the relevant local functional departments did not have adequate supervision. , will lead to layer upon layer failure of safety checkpoints, and ultimately lead to such a tragic accident. According to relevant reports, the floor where the Quanzhou Hotel is located was originally an entire lobby, and multiple walls were later added to separate the guest rooms.
